The typical expense of room resemble decrease is $1,000 to $2,500. This project consists of improving floors, ceilings, and walls to wet resemble as well as lower indoor sound that makes it more difficult to hear as well as connect for those with hearing troubles. Carpeting is a wonderful way to wet echo, in addition to acoustic foam as well as paneling for the wall surfaces and also ceiling.

The two-wall shower uses heavy shower drapes and also a retractable water retainer along the limit of the floor to maintain water in the shower as well as the restroom floors completely dry. When the mobility device surrender the water retainer, it collapses down and then pops back up right into area. As a result of the small space, we went with a roll-in two-wall shower.

Next, we replaced the previous vanity sink with a wall surface hung sink for better use with a wheelchair as well as relocate next to the shower. Wall surface hung sinks are a terrific substitute for vanities and even pedestal sinks because they enable the user to roll up and also under the sink as well as get closer to the basin. The brand-new sink additionally replaced the older handles with a Gooseneck Tap and Winged Handles. This is a terrific alternative to the knobs because the handles could be pushed or drawn as opposed to turning, making them simpler to utilize. The deals with can be operated with the palm of the hand and the goose neck spout added a higher clearance than the previous spout for cleaning urine bottles.
